Subject: Memtrace cut-over complete

Team,

Cut-over to Memtrace v2 for GPU memory profiling finished last night. Old v1 agents are disabled; any tickets referencing v1 dashboards should be closed as resolved-by-migration. Sampling overhead is now under 2% and allocation traces include kernel names. Known gap: profiles older than 30 days were not migrated. Point customers at the v2 docs for setup questions. For reference when troubleshooting, the agent now runs with the following configuration.

settings of bagaf-bawip:
[aldax]
port = 5000
region = south-4
host = aldax.brasklabs.corp
team = brivan
timeout_ms = 2000
retries = 2

Ticket: VAULT-LOCKOUT after planner regression rollback

While investigating the Quillbase query planner regression (bad join ordering on partitioned tables introduced in release 4.2), we rolled back the planner config stored in the Harkley vault. The rollback tripped the vault's tamper counter and locked the sealed config store. Future maintainers: do not re-seal until the planner fix lands. To unseal for verification, enter the recovery passphrase recorded below.

strongbox words: druath-quenael

## Environments

Fernloop replaced the old homegrown job queue last quarter, so ignore any docs mentioning `taskrunnerd` — it's gone. There are three environments: dev (shared, reset nightly), staging (mirrors prod schema, smaller workers), and prod. Queue names and retry policies differ per environment, and staging intentionally runs with aggressive timeouts to surface slow jobs early. Staging currently runs with the following configuration values.

service settings:
[istael]
team = gilath
access_code = ac_468cdf
owner = casdor.gilox
host = istael.kelviforge.internal
port = 5432
peer = quenwyn.braskworks.corp
salt = 6678df32
pin = 7400

## Tuning EXIF scrubbing in Scrubble

Scrubble strips EXIF metadata from uploaded images before they reach your plugin's pipeline. Plugin authors can rely on scrubbing being complete by the time the `image.ready` hook fires. Large batches or unusually big files may hit the scrubber's limits; when that happens, files are queued rather than dropped, and your hook fires late. If you need to adjust throughput or size ceilings for your deployment, override the constants below.

constants for yafog-hawep:
RATE_LIMITS = {
    "aldeth": 722,
    "tamix": 452,
}